免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

7天开发一款app

随着智能手机的普及和移动设备的普及,越来越多的人希望拥有自己的手机应用程序。但是,对于普通人来说,开发手机应用程序可能会非常困难。所以我想分享一些技巧和方法来帮助你在7天内开发一款手机应用程序。

第一步:确定应用程序的主题和目标群体

在开始开发应用程序之前,你需要确定应用程序的主题和目标群体。你可以通过调查市场和分析竞争对手来确认你的应用程序目标客户群体。你还需要考虑应用程序的定位,是为了解决某个具体问题,还是为了提供某种服务。

第二步:设计应用程序的交互、UI和功能

应用程序的UI以及交互体验是至关重要的。你需要考虑应用程序针对的用户人群,确定应用程序界面的配色方案、按钮设计、文字字号等元素,并在设计过程中注重体验和用户习惯。

第三步:选择和配置后端开发环境

对于一个完整的应用程序来说,数据及其表示是至关重要的。开发应用程序所选择的后端开发环境也会决定最终的数据表达方式。大多数后端开发语言有与之对应的框架,这些框架将会帮助你加快开发进度并提高工作效率。

第四步:选择和配置前端开发环境

我们需要选择前端开发环境,例如HTML/CSS/Javascript。这将成为我们打造app视觉效果的主要工具,同时也是我们用于提供应用程序UI的地方。有许多前端框架,如React、Angular、Vue等等。你需要选择最适合的框架来实现应用程序的设计。

第五步:API设计

应用程序所记录的数据将大量存在于服务器端,同时由于我们将连接网络,我们需要设计良好的API接口。这将为我们的反向端做出决策。大多数API调用是基于REST之类的标准,REST标准可以最大化地简化API设计,其基本思想是使客户端尽可能少地同步服务器数据。

第六步:编写代码

编写代码的过程也需要注重技巧和方法。在正式编写代码之前,我们需要先制定合理的开发计划,使用正确的工具和技术,并注重代码的可维护性、可读性和可测试性。另外,还要注意代码的错误处理和异常情况处理。

第七步:测试、验证应用程序

将应用程序部署到目标平台后需要进行严格的测试,以确保应用程序的性能、稳定性和可靠性。对于一个完整的应用程序,测试应该同时覆盖前端和后端组件,包括UI和API接口等。

总结

因为时间和资源限制,开发7天内便可完成的app可能无法覆盖所有的功能和细节,但我希望我的建议和步骤适用于在有限时间内开发一款良好的应用程序。要想开发成功的应用程序,一定需要花费大量的时间和精力,动手接受挑战吧!


相关知识:
青岛开发区医院挂号app
青岛开发区医院挂号app是一款方便患者挂号就诊的移动应用程序。用户可以通过该应用程序在线预约挂号、查询医生排班、了解医院服务等信息。下面将对该应用程序的原理和详细介绍进行阐述。一、应用程序的原理青岛开发区医院挂号app的原理主要分为三个部分:前端UI设计、
2024-01-10
ar社交app开发三大功能
AR(Augmented Reality,增强现实)技术在最近几年中受到了广泛的关注和应用。它是一种将数字信息与真实世界环境相结合的技术,通过智能设备的摄像头和传感器来感知和分析现实世界,并在其上叠加虚拟的图像或信息。基于AR技术的社交app(应用程序)具
2023-07-14
app小程序开发制作工具
小程序是一种轻量级的应用程序,可以在手机、平板、电视等各种终端上运行。与传统的应用程序不同,小程序不需要用户下载安装,可以直接通过扫描二维码或搜索名称进行访问和使用。目前,市面上有许多开发制作小程序的工具,下面我将介绍几种常见的工具和它们的原理。1. 微信
2023-07-14
app开发需要哪些服务器
在进行App开发时,通常需要使用一些服务器来支持应用程序的运行和数据存储。下面是常见的几种服务器类型及其原理或详细介绍:1. Web服务器:Web服务器是用于托管和提供Web应用程序的服务器。它接收来自客户端的HTTP请求,并将响应返回给客户端。常见的We
2023-06-29
app开发市场低价
在互联网时代,移动应用程序(App)的开发市场越来越繁荣。越来越多的人开始关注并投身于App开发行业。然而,随着竞争的加剧,很多开发者为了吸引用户,采取了低价策略。本文将详细介绍App开发市场低价的原理和背后的影响。首先,低价策略是一种常见的市场营销手段。
2023-06-29
android小说阅读器app开发
Android小说阅读器是一种应用程序,可以在安卓手机或平板电脑上阅读电子书。它能够为用户提供一个方便的电子书阅读体验,此类应用程序通常具有自定义字体设置、夜间模式等功能。在此篇文章中,我们将介绍开发一个Android小说阅读器应用程序的原理及详细步骤。1
2023-05-06